Allow disabling guest-to-guest ipv6 comms in libvirt networks
Background
----------
The default private_network template we supply has the following tag:
<network ipv6='yes'>
This enables ipv6 on guest interfaces for guest-to-guest communication.
This causes a problem on hosts that either do not have ipv6 enabled or
configured correctly, resulting in an error on 'vagrant up' as follows:
Error while activating network: Call to virNetworkCreate failed: internal error: Failed to apply firewall rules /usr/sbin/ip6tables --table filter --insert FORWARD --in-interface virbr1 --jump REJECT: ip6tables v1.4.21: can't initialize ip6tables table `filter': Address family not supported by protocol
Perhaps ip6tables or your kernel needs to be upgraded.
Reading here:
http://libvirt.org/git/?p=libvirt.git;a=commitdiff;h=705e67d40b09a905cd6a4b8b418d5cb94eaa95a8
would suggest the above option should really be off by default, however,
I don't want to break existing behaviour or setups. This patch adds two
new config items, one for the default management network, and one for
additional user defined private networks.
Usage
-----
To disable ipv6 for the managment network:
config.vm.provider :libvirt do |libvirt|
libvirt.management_network_guest_ipv6 = "no"
end
To disable for a custom private network:
config.vm.network "private_network", ip: "192.168.33.10", libvirt__guest_ipv6: "no"
Extra Notes:
------------
Also note, if you get hit by the above error and want to apply the above
fix, you will need to clear out the management network manually:
$ sudo virsh net-list --all
Name State Autostart Persistent
----------------------------------------------------------
default active yes yes
vagrant-libvirt inactive no yes
$ sudo virsh net-undefine vagrant-libvirt
Network vagrant-libvirt has been undefined
